Onggi is a fermentation market and cafe located in Portland, Maine, inspired by traditional Korean earthenware vessels known for their fermentation-friendly properties. Founded in April 2021 by a team of food enthusiasts, Onggi aims to make the benefits of fermentation more accessible and enjoyable for the community.
Offering a variety of products including chili crisps, hot sauces, beverages, and kitchen wares, Onggi embodies a passion for rich flavors and improved health through fermentation. The shop encourages customers to explore the diverse world of fermented foods, fostering a sense of community through shared culinary experiences.
